Understanding Different Types of Keys

Keys come in numerous kinds, each serving different kinds of locks. The approach for changing a key might vary based upon its type. Below is a list of common key types:

  1. Standard Keys: Commonly utilized for residential door locks.
  2. Transponder Keys: Equipped with a chip that interacts with the automatic Car key replacement's ignition system for security.
  3. Smart Keys: Designed for keyless entry lorries, these offer advanced technology for benefit and safety.
  4. Skeleton Keys: Can open various locks due to their simple design, primarily an old service for older home locks.
  5. Dimple Keys: Characterized by their unique round holes, made use of in high-security applications.
  6. Tubular Keys: Commonly utilized in vending makers and some bicycle locks, these keys have a round shape.

Aspects Influencing Key Replacement Costs

The cost of key replacements can vary based on a number of elements:

  • Type of Key: More complicated keys, such as transponder and clever keys, frequently sustain higher replacement costs.
  • Lock Brand and Model: High-security brand names may charge more for replacement keys compared to standard brands.
  • Seriousness of Service: Emergency locksmith professional services may charge a premium for quick action times.
  • Availability of Key Codes: If the key code is not readily offered, additional costs for lock disassembly or recognition may emerge.

Preventing Key Loss

It is necessary to take preventive steps to avoid key loss or damage, which could cause the requirement for replacements. Here are some ideas:

  • Designate a Key Spot: Have a particular location in the house where keys are always kept.
  • Use Key Finders: Consider purchasing Bluetooth-enabled key finders to quickly track your keys using a mobile phone.
  • Limitation Copies: Only make required duplicates and monitor where they are dispersed.
  • Regular Checks: Periodically inspect to ensure all keys are represented, specifically before going out.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. The length of time does it require to replace a key?

The time required for a key replacement depends on the key type. A standard key can usually be replaced in a matter of minutes, whereas a transponder or wise key may use up to an hour or more due to shows.

2. Can I replace my key myself?

5. Can a locksmith professional make a key without the original?

Yes, professional locksmith professionals have the tools and abilities to develop keys from lock cylinders, even if the initial key is not available. This procedure might take longer and cost more due to the additional work included.
